Materials

The materials used in window frame repair are important. The right ones can ensure that your repairs last longer. When working with wood, it's important to employ the correct tools and techniques. This will protect your timber from damage and provide a professional finish. A wood moisture tester can be used to test the amount of moisture in your window frames. If the moisture level is excessive, it could cause rot and bubbles in the paint. You should also choose the best wood stain.

The ideal way to do spliced repairs is to be carried out with inserts made of timber that are designed to match the existing profiles and provide maximum strength. Inserts should be of the same species and moisture content as the existing timber, and dry. Avoid excessive trimming as this may affect the integrity and lifespan of the repair.

If it is necessary to remove windows for repairs, all parts should be labelled and kept in order. Window frame repair is a possibility even when the cill has an extensive amount of decay. This can be corrected by the addition of new timber and drip. This technique is extremely effective to fix a damaged window cill. It also prolongs the life of the windows.

It is a common myth that the only way to tackle dry rot in wooden windows is to replace them completely. In 95% of cases this is not the case. A well-planned and executed window repair can extend the lifespan of your window by many years.

A resin repair system may be used to treat decay. They are injected into affected wood using non-returning valves, which are then filled. They are highly effective but expensive and should only be carried out by a specialist. It is also recommended that a protective treatment be applied to the outside of the wood after the injection, and that a waterproof draught-excluder be used on the bottom of the frame.
